What to know after NASCAR Xfinity Series practice, qualifying at Dover

Saturday's BetRivers 200 at Dover Motor Speedway is set to start shortly after 4:30 p.m. ET. Here's what you need to know following NASCAR Xfinity Series practice and qualifying at the 'Monster Mile.' 

Jesse Love paces practice 

Second-year driver Jesse Love topped the speed charts in practice on Saturday morning, turning a fastest lap of 23.804 seconds. Parker Retzlaff, Lavar Scott, Anthony Alfredo and Matt DiBenedetto rounded out the top five, with Brennan Poole, Ryan Truex, Ryan Sieg, Sheldon Creed and Nick Sanchez completing the top 10. 

Other notable practice results included Ross Chastain in 11th, Brandon Jones in 13th, Justin Allgaier in 17th, Connor Zilisch in 18th and Jake Finch in 23rd. 

Taylor Gray on pole 

Gray, an Xfinity Series rookie, scored the pole for Saturday's race with a lap of 23.578 seconds. Sanchez, Zilisch, Jones and Chastain rounded out the top five, with Aric Almirola, Allgaier, William Sawalich, Harrison Burton and Jeb Burton completing the top 10. 

Other notable qualifying results included Sheldon Creed in 11th, Love in 12th, Austin Hill in 15th, Rajah Caruth in 16th and Scott in 22nd. 

Favorite: Ross Chastain (+300, per DraftKings)

Chastain is a full-time Cup Series driver dipping down for an Xfinity Series start this week, and he's the odds-on favorite to go to victory lane. Almirola (+330) and defending Xfinity Series champion Allgaier (+330) join him atop the favorites list. 

The BetRivers 200 will go green shortly after 4:30 p.m. ET, with coverage on the CW, PRN and SiriusXM NASCAR Radio.
